Brandon Smith has revealed how he plans to regain the respect of his Roosters teammates and NRL coach Trent Robinson after the hooker received an infringement notice for missing a recent team meeting.

Smith, 28, also confirmed he was battling some mental demons as he dealt with the fallout after the shock 18-16 defeat to the Cowboys at Allianz Stadium on June 2.

“First of all, it was stupid of me. I went for coffee with my wife… and she doesn’t like it when I take out my phone because I’m ignoring her.

‘So I left my phone at home. The reason it’s my fault is because [as a player] you check the schedule before going to sleep.

“I missed the meeting, that was the problem.”

The Kiwi international also told Graham he feared the Tricolors would sack him.

‘It’s been an epic few days. Luckily it was all good,” he said.

“The boys were funny and made fun of me.”

Smith’s candid insight comes as teammate Luke Keary said missing a team meeting is ‘not good enough’.

“It’s kind of black and white,” he said. ‘But things like that happen sometimes.

‘People sleep in or something happens. It wasn’t good enough. We handled it internally and we want to keep it that way.

“There are some norms here that have been around this joint for a long time. A lot of those older guys have put those standards in place. We all adhere to it.

“Brandon is no different. If you don’t comply, you will be punished.’
